Shares of Temple Bar (LON:TMPL - Get Free Report) reached a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Monday . The company traded as high as GBX 296.50 ($3.76) and last traded at GBX 296.50 ($3.76), with a volume of 135576 shares changing hands. The stock had previously closed at GBX 295 ($3.74).

Temple Bar Stock Performance

The stock has a 50-day moving average price of GBX 278.13 and a 200 day moving average price of GBX 271.16. The firm has a market capitalization of £851.09 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 5.52 and a beta of 1.11. The company has a quick ratio of 3.68, a current ratio of 5.17 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 9.47.

Temple Bar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Temple Bar's investment objective is to provide investors with a growing income combined with growth in capital. It aims to meet this objective by investing primarily in UK equities, across different sectors, maintaining a balance of larger and smaller/medium-sized companies. The trust has a bias towards FTSE 350 companies.
